Polestar awarded three-year contract by Guardian News and Media

Press release from the issuing company

(May 19, 2008) Polestar has been awarded a three-year contract by Guardian News and Media for the production of The Observer monthly and weekly magazines. In addition, the newspaper publisher has renewed its contractual arrangements with Polestar for its Guardian Weekend supplement for a further three years.

Bob Steadman, Director of Production, Distribution and Sales at GNM, says: "We have had an excellent relationship with Polestar for a number of years, so they were an obvious choice when it came to relocating the Observer work in February. They have continued to do an excellent job since then and we are very pleased to have formalised these arrangements."

Polestar Category Director Steve Miles says: "Although our contract for the Guardian Weekend supplement was not due for renewal until the autumn, with the Observer coming on stream, it made sense to review this at the same time and make any necessary adjustments to ensure we could continue to meet the schedule requirements of all our customers. We are delighted to have strengthened our relationship with Guardian Media Group, in particular on their flagship titles."

Polestar Petty is printing the Observer Monthly supplements, which include Food, Sport, Music and Woman, whilst Polestar Varnicoat is printing the weekly Observer Magazine. The Guardian Weekend magazine is printed at Polestar Sheffield.
